How they compare
Ethiopia currently reports 1.29 modelled data against 1.27 modelled data in Malaysia, a difference of 0.02 modelled data.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 45 shared years of data; in 1981 it was Malaysia ahead.
Ethiopia ranks 15th and Malaysia ranks 17th of 164 countries.
Malaysia has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Ethiopia | Malaysia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 0.544 modelled data | 0.7564 modelled data | 0.2123 modelled data | Malaysia |
| 1990s | 0.778 modelled data | 1.06 modelled data | 0.2837 modelled data | Malaysia |
| 2000s | 0.8314 modelled data | 1.13 modelled data | 0.2971 modelled data | Malaysia |
| 2010s | 1.07 modelled data | 1.23 modelled data | 0.1571 modelled data | Malaysia |
| 2020s | 1.26 modelled data | 1.26 modelled data | 0.0048 modelled data | Malaysia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
